Wouldn't it make sense to add iptables as a direct dependency then? Looking back at Debian Bullseye, iptables was still a direct dependency to the podman package. But as of Debian Bookworm, iptables is just a suggested package to podman.
root@bullseye:/# apt-cache depends podman | grep iptables Depends: iptables
